Genetics, Pregnancy, and Aortic Degeneration
Jeffrey D Crawford1, Cindy M Hsieh2, Ryan C Schenning3
1Department of Surgery, Oregon Health and Science University, Portland, OR.
This case study details a pregnant woman with familial thoracic aortic aneurysm and dissection (FTAAD) due to an MYH11 gene mutation. It highlights the complex interplay of genetic predisposition and pregnancy on aortic integrity.
Area of Science:
- Cardiovascular Genetics
- Maternal-Fetal Medicine
- Aortic Diseases
Background:
- Familial thoracic aortic aneurysm and dissection (FTAAD) is an inherited condition affecting aortic wall integrity, often linked to genetic mutations like MYH11.
- Pregnancy exacerbates aortic disease due to increased cardiovascular stress and hormonal changes affecting aortic tissue.
- The MYH11 gene mutation contributes to aortic medial degeneration, predisposing individuals to thoracic aortic aneurysm and dissection (TAAD).
Observation:
- A 29-year-old pregnant patient (26 weeks gestation) presented with symptoms suggestive of aortic compromise.
- Diagnostic imaging revealed a large ascending aortic aneurysm with Type A dissection, aortic coarctation, and a separate Type B dissection involving visceral arteries.
- The patient had a known MYH11 mutation, a genetic cause of FTAAD.
Findings:
- This is the first reported case of aortic dissection in a pregnant patient with FTAAD associated with an MYH11 mutation.
- The patient underwent a complex surgical procedure including cesarean delivery, ascending aorta and arch reconstruction, and aortic valve resuspension.
- The Type B dissection was successfully managed medically.
Implications:
- Pregnancy and genetic factors like MYH11 mutations independently and synergistically compromise aortic integrity.
- Management requires a multidisciplinary team, tertiary center referral, genetic evaluation, and close fetal monitoring for pregnant patients with aortopathy.
- Understanding the distinct mechanisms of aortic degeneration in FTAAD and pregnancy is crucial for optimal patient care.
